For the Petitioner/s : Mr. Sachin Kumar For the Opposite Party/s : Mr. Smt. Nirmala Kumari ====================================================== CORAM: HONOURABLE MR. JUSTICE PRABHAT KUMAR JHA ORAL ORDER 29-09-2016 Heard both sides.

The petitioners apprehend their arrest in Bidupur P.S. Case No. 178 of 2016, registered for the offences punishable under Sections 353 and other Sections of the Indian Penal Code. The informant alleged that when the police officials had gone to block the road constructed on the private land in pursuance of the order of the Commissioner, Tirhut Sub-division, Muzaffarpur in PLDR Appeal No. 608/2013, many persons

Patna High Court Cr.Misc. No.35421 of 2016 (3) dt.29-09-2016 2/2 assembled there and assaulted the police officials with spade and other lethal weapons.

It is submitted that Krishna Kumar Yadav, ASI was assaulted by the mob but he got simple injury. No lethal weapon was used. In fact, some scuffle took place and the police officials came to block the road and the villagers standing there objected the police officials.

Considering the nature of allegation made against the petitioners and the fact that Krishna Kumar Yadav, ASI got simple injuries i.e. bruise and laceration, petitioners above named in the event of their arrest or surrender before the court below within a period of four weeks from the date of receipt/production of a copy of this order, are directed to be enlarged on bail on furnishing bail bond of Rs. 10,000/- (Ten Thousand) each with two sureties of the like amount each to the satisfaction of the learned Chief Judicial Magistrate, Vaishali at Hajipur in connection with Bidupur P.S. Case No. 178 of 2016, subject to the conditions as laid down under Section 438(2) of the Cr.P.C.
